II start the program on a PC the server and on the other the client, the connection seems to be successful but remains on: "Barrier is starting". The association between the devices is detected, but beyond the association you can not do anything else. In the log this appears in random:

[2018-05-30T13: 26: 23] ERROR: ipc connection error, code = 19
[2018-05-30T13: 26: 23] ERROR: ipc connection error, connection refused

Hi @massimo0315 -

Like @KaNe23 said, this error is due to the barrierd service not running. From your Services window (start, run, "services.msc") right-click the Barrier service and left-click Start from the popup menu. To save yourself grief in the future you could change the property "Startup type" to "Automatic" for the Barrier service by double-clicking on the Barrier line, making that change in the drop-down box, and clicking the OK button.

I got this error, when the barrier service was not running on windows and was somehow not automatically starting. That's why the IPC (inter process communication) was not working.

The error: failed to get desktop path, no drop target available, error=2
is not fatal, have this one as well and everything works fine.
The other trouble I had, was the windows firewall, I basically added all execution files in the barrier
folder to the allowed applications and it worked.

That wasn't my problem. There are three or four binaries - and I whitelisted the wrong one in Windows Firewall.

barriers.exe whas what I needed to whitelist.
